Zep Inc., a specialty chemicals company based in Atlanta, will dedicate its new 100,000 square foot facility in Upper Macungie Township this week, reports the Express-Times.
Joe O’Brien, president of Zep East, said the company already employs 60 and plans to expand with the introduction of local manufacturing. The jobs commitment helped secure $300,000 in state-funded tax credits.
The credits are part of more than $2.7 million in state support for the $9.2 million project, said Luke Webber, a spokesman for the state Department of Community and Economic Development.
